[Solved] Fixing Tractor Data Bus 2 Communication Error: Code 12053

Tractor Error Code12053 Error Code
DescriptionVehicle Data Bus 2 communication lost error code.

Tractor error code 12053 indicates that there is a communication loss with Vehicle Data Bus 2. This error code can cause a range of symptoms, including engine misfires, stalling, and reduced power. The cause of this error code can be due to a faulty wiring harness, damaged connectors, or a malfunctioning control module.

It is important to address this error code promptly as it can lead to further damage to the tractor’s engine and other components. Repairing this error code can be difficult and may require the assistance of a professional mechanic.

Possible fixes include repairing or replacing damaged wiring, connectors, or control modules.

  • The causes of tractor error code 12053 are due to a communication loss with Vehicle Data Bus 2.
  • This can be caused by a faulty wiring connection, a damaged or corroded connector, a malfunctioning control module, or a damaged sensor.
  • It can also be caused by a software issue or a problem with the tractor’s battery or alternator.
  • To fix this error code, check the wiring connection and connector for any damage or corrosion.
  • Replace any damaged parts.
  • Check the control module and sensor for any malfunctioning.
  • If necessary, replace them.
  • Check the software and update it if needed.
  • Finally, check the battery and alternator for any issues and replace them if necessary.
